Start with a Clean, Hydrated Base

Every great makeup application begins with clean skin. Getting your skin ready is essential because it helps your makeup last all night without creasing or looking cakey. Start by washing your face with a gentle cleanser to remove any impurities. Follow up with a toner to balance your skin, then apply a moisturizer that works for your skin type. This step is non-negotiable! Hydrated skin is plump and smooth, which means your foundation will look like a second skin instead of settling into fine lines. Give your moisturizer a few minutes to fully absorb before moving on.

Prime for a Smooth Finish

Think of primer as the magic step that bridges your skincare and makeup. A good primer creates a silky-smooth surface, minimizes the appearance of pores, and gives your foundation something to hold onto for hours. For a romantic, dewy look, a hydrating or illuminating primer is a fantastic choice. It ensures your makeup stays put all night while adding a subtle, lit-from-within glow. Apply a thin, even layer across your entire face, focusing on areas where makeup tends to fade, like your T-zone. This simple step makes a world of difference in your makeup's application and longevity.

Create the Perfect Canvas

Now that your skin is prepped, it's time to even out your complexion. Use a lightweight concealer to gently cover any blemishes or under-eye circles, blending it seamlessly. The goal is to enhance, not mask. To get that romantic glow, strategically apply an illuminator to the high points of your face—the tops of your cheekbones, the bridge of your nose, and your Cupid's bow. This catches the light beautifully. A touch of a soft, natural blush on the apples of your cheeks will add a healthy flush of color. Finally, set everything with a fine, translucent powder to lock it all in place without dulling your glow.

Create Soft, Luminous Eyes with Neutral Tones

For a truly romantic feel, stick to soft, neutral eyeshadows that brighten and define. Start by sweeping a delicate pink or warm taupe shade from our eye makeup collection across your entire eyelid. This creates a beautiful, uniform base. To add gentle depth, use a slightly deeper shade, like a soft plum or a warm brown, in the crease of your eye. Use a fluffy brush to blend the color outwards, ensuring there are no harsh lines. The key is to create a seamless gradient of color. For a final touch of light, dab a shimmery champagne or pearly white shadow on the inner corners of your eyes. This simple trick makes your eyes look bigger, brighter, and more awake.

Enhance Your Lashes Naturally

Fluttery, defined lashes are essential for a romantic look, but you want to avoid anything that looks clumpy or heavy. Instead of a sharp liquid liner, try tightlining your upper waterline with a soft pencil to create the illusion of a fuller lash line without a visible line. Next, always curl your eyelashes. This is a non-negotiable step that instantly opens up your eyes. Follow with one or two coats of your favorite mascara, wiggling the wand at the base of your lashes and pulling it through to the tips. This technique builds volume right at the root, leaving the ends looking feathery and defined.

Perfect Your Brows for a Polished Finish

Your eyebrows frame your entire face, so giving them a little attention can pull your whole look together. For a romantic style, aim for brows that are defined but still soft and natural. Avoid harsh lines or filling them in too darkly. Instead, use a fine-tipped brow pencil or a powder to fill in any sparse areas with light, hair-like strokes. Then, use a spoolie brush to comb the hairs upward and outward. This not only blends the product for a more natural finish but also gives your brows a lifted, feathery appearance. A quick swipe of clear or tinted brow gel will set them in place all night, ensuring your polished look lasts.

Find Your Best Nude and Pink Shades

Choosing the right shade is the first step to creating a romantic lip. The key is to find a color that complements your unique skin tone. If you have fair or light skin, soft pinks, peaches, and light taupes will give you a fresh, inviting look. For medium or olive skin tones, warm mauves and rosy nudes are incredibly flattering. If you have a deeper complexion, rich berry nudes and warm caramels can create a stunning effect. The idea is to enhance your natural lip color, not mask it. Apply Your Lipstick to Last

You want your lip color to stay put all night, and a little prep goes a long way. Start by gently exfoliating your lips and applying a light layer of lip balm to create a smooth canvas. Next, use a lip liner that matches your chosen lipstick to define your lip shape and prevent the color from feathering. This step is a game-changer for longevity. After applying your lipstick, gently blot your lips with a tissue, and then apply a second, lighter coat. This layering technique helps set the color. For extra staying power, you can dust a tiny amount of translucent setting powder over the tissue while it’s pressed to your lips.

Set Your Look for Longevity

Once your makeup is complete, setting it is the most crucial step for all-night wear. A light dusting of translucent setting powder will lock in your foundation and concealer, absorb any excess oil, and prevent creasing. Focus on areas that tend to get shiny, like your T-zone. After powder, a few spritzes of a setting spray will melt everything together, giving your skin a seamless, natural finish while creating a protective barrier. This simple duo ensures your carefully applied blush and bronzer won’t fade, keeping that healthy glow intact for hours.

Use Waterproof Formulas Strategically

When it comes to eye makeup, choosing the right formula is everything. A waterproof mascara and eyeliner are your best friends for a look that won’t smudge or run, no matter what the evening brings. If you love a soft, smoky eye, try using a waterproof gel or cream liner along your lash line and gently smudging it before it sets. This gives you that sultry, lived-in look without the risk of it migrating down your face. Investing in long-wearing eye makeup means you can focus on your date, not on checking for raccoon eyes in the reflection of your wine glass.

Pack Your Touch-Up Kit

Even with the best prep, a little refresh is sometimes needed. Packing a small touch-up kit in your purse is a smart move for peace of mind. You don’t need your entire makeup bag—just a few essentials will do. Your chosen lipstick or gloss is a must-have for reapplying after eating or drinking. A small compact with pressed powder or a few blotting sheets can instantly take down any unwanted shine. A cotton swab can also be a lifesaver for cleaning up any tiny smudges. For a Casual Daytime Date

For a low-key daytime date like a walk in the park or a coffee shop visit, the goal is to look fresh, effortless, and naturally radiant. Think "you, but better." Start with a lightweight base, like a tinted moisturizer or even just a bit of concealer blended where you need it. You want your skin to look like skin. A cream blush will give you a healthy, believable flush.

For your eyes, you can keep it super simple. A quick curl of the lashes and a swipe of clear brow gel can be enough to look polished. If you want a little more, a soft brown mascara is less intense than black. Finish with a hydrating lip gloss in a sheer nude or pink for a touch of shine that looks completely effortless.

For an Elegant Dinner Out

An evening date is the perfect opportunity to add a touch of classic glamour. The lighting is usually softer and more forgiving, so you can play with a bit more coverage and definition. Start with a foundation that gives you a smooth, luminous finish. For your eyes, think soft and sultry. A shimmery cream eyeshadow in a bronze or taupe shade blended across the lid catches the light beautifully. Add a thin line of eyeliner and a couple of coats of mascara to define your eyes.

A classic nude or dusty rose lipstick is perfect for a romantic dinner. It’s sophisticated and won’t distract from your conversation. Choose a creamy, comfortable formula that feels good on the lips and has staying power. A touch of highlighter on your cheekbones will complete the glowy, elegant look.

For a Fresh, Outdoor Vibe

Whether you’re having a picnic or watching the sunset, outdoor dates call for makeup that looks fresh in natural light and can hold its own against the elements. Start with a good SPF to protect your skin. A bright, flirty blush on the apples of your cheeks will give you a healthy, wind-swept glow that looks completely natural.

Keep your eyes simple with a wash of neutral shadow and a coat of waterproof mascara to prevent smudging. The real star here can be a dewy highlighter tapped onto the high points of your face—it will look stunning in the sunlight. For your lips, a long-wearing satin lipstick in a vibrant pink or berry shade adds a fun pop of color that completes the soft, romantic vibe.

Choosing the Wrong Undertones

Have you ever tried a lipstick shade that looked gorgeous in the tube but felt completely wrong on you? The issue might be your skin’s undertones. Understanding if your skin is warm, cool, or neutral is key to picking shades that truly flatter you. Generally, warm undertones look amazing in peachy, golden, and warm brown shades, while cool undertones shine with pinks, mauves, and blue-based reds. Wearing colors that clash with your natural undertones can make your skin look sallow or washed out. I'm a total beginner. If I can only focus on one thing, what should it be? If you're just starting out, put your energy into creating a healthy, natural-looking flush. A great cream blush is your best friend here. It’s incredibly forgiving to apply with just your fingertips and instantly brings life and warmth to your face. A soft pink or peach shade blended onto the apples of your cheeks creates that believable, happy glow that is the absolute heart of any romantic look.

How do I find a nude lipstick that actually flatters me instead of washing me out? The key is to find a shade that has enough depth and complements your skin's undertones. A good rule of thumb is to look for a nude that’s one or two shades deeper than your natural lip color. Also, pay attention to the undertone—if your skin is warm, lean into peachy or caramel nudes. If you have cool undertones, rosy or mauve nudes will be stunning. A creamy or satin finish will also add dimension and prevent the color from looking flat.

My skin is oily. How can I achieve a "glowy" look without just looking greasy? You can absolutely get that radiant finish by being strategic. The trick is to control shine where you don't want it and add glow where you do. Use a mattifying primer in your T-zone, and after applying your foundation, set that area with a translucent powder. Then, use a powder or liquid highlighter only on the high points of your face, like the tops of your cheekbones and your brow bone. This gives you a targeted, intentional glow while keeping unwanted oiliness in check.

Can a romantic look ever be a little more dramatic, like with a smokey eye? Of course! The key to keeping a bolder element within the romantic category is balance. If you want to do a smokey eye, swap the traditional black and grey for softer shades like warm browns, plums, or deep bronze. Keep the rest of your makeup very soft and minimal—a nude lip and a gentle blush will ensure your eyes are the focus without the whole look feeling too heavy. It’s all about choosing one feature to be the star.
